As a generel statement, this is certainly not true (e.g. PuristS were shown watch assembly at Zenith, Hublot, Roger Dubuis, others...), but there might be several resaons for this...

 

one of them is that not all companies assemble all their watches themselves, and partly rely on outside specialists (often to account for spikes in demand; the simpler pieces are assembled outside the brand to reserve capacities for the more demanding ones. QC is always at the manufactures). Several brands do this, although this is not actively communicated (e.g. Rado, TAG Heuer, but also Blancpain).

Rule: to really get a comprehensive picture, visit the suppliers are well - you might see surprising things...
